Future Proof: The Architects of Modern Alt-Rock
Future Proof is an American alternative rock band known for its dynamic fusion of post-grunge energy and melodic hard rock hooks. The quartet achieved mainstream recognition with their platinum-certified sophomore album, which spawned several top-ten rock radio hits and solidified their place on the national touring circuit.
Early career
Future Proof formed in Seattle, Washington in 2008, initially bonding over a shared love of 90s rock and contemporary heavy music. The band self-released their debut EP, "Static Echoes," in 2010, which led to a development deal with the independent label Rusted Amplifier Records.
They spent the following years honing their sound through relentless touring, building a loyal fanbase across the Pacific Northwest club scene. This grassroots momentum caught the attention of larger labels, setting the stage for their major-label debut.
Breakthrough
The band's breakthrough arrived in 2015 with their album "Resonant Frequency," released via Capitol Records. The lead single, Catalyst, became an instant hit on rock radio, spending eight consecutive weeks at number one on the Billboard Mainstream Rock chart.
"Resonant Frequency" eventually reached number 12 on the Billboard 200 and was certified platinum, selling over one million copies. This success was amplified by strategic placements in major video games and television sports broadcasts, expanding their audience beyond traditional rock listeners.

Following their breakthrough, Future Proof maintained a consistent output, releasing the album "Counterweight" in 2018. That record debuted at number 8 on the Billboard 200 and featured a notable collaboration with singer Lzzy Hale on the track Glass Houses. The band has since focused on headline tours and major festival appearances, including repeated slots at Rock on the Range and Welcome to Rockville.
